Refueling the refuelers
Capt. David Miller, 908th Expeditionary Air Refueling Squadron KC-10 Extender pilot, talks with another pilot during a mission Aug. 6, 2019. During their flight the crew supported exercise Agile Lightning and refueled another KC-10. (U.S. Air Force photo by Staff Sgt. Chris Thornbury)

180626-F-GV347-0137
A U.S. Air Force F-15 Eagle receives in-flight fuel from a KC-135 Stratotanker assigned to the 28th Expeditionary Air Refueling Squadron during an aerial refueling mission in support of Operation Inherent Resolve over Iraq, June 26, 2018. The F-15 Eagle is an all-weather, extremely maneuverable, tactical fighter designed to permit the Air Force to gain and maintain air supremacy over the battlefield.
